The Iceman (Michael Shannon, Del Toro, Evans)
 
Director: Ariel Vromen
Starring: Michael Shannon, Benicio Del Toro, Chris Evans, Elias Koteas
Release Date: Fall 2012

Plot: The true story of serial killer/mob hitman Richard Kuklinski. The thing that makes him stand out is that he had a wife and children (although if you read the book the family life was far from "idyllic" as the movie's official plot describes.)

Other casting news since this thread hasn't been updated:

Winona Ryder as Kuklinski's wife
Stephen Dorff as Kuklinski's brother
Ray Liotta as Roy Demeo, Kuklinski's mob captain
